@import"https://fonts.googleapis.com/css2?family=JetBrains+Mono:wght@300;400;500;600;700&family=Inter:wght@300;400;500&display=swap";:root{font-family:Inter,-apple-system,BlinkMacSystemFont,Segoe UI,sans-serif;line-height:1.5;font-weight:400;color-scheme:dark;color:#fff;background-color:#0a0a0a;font-synthesis:none;text-rendering:optimizeLegibility;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ale}body{margin:0;padding:0;min-width:320px;min-height:100vh;overflow:hidden}#root{width:100%;height:100vh}*{margin:0;padding:0;box-sizing:border-box}body{margin:0;padding:0;overflow:hidden}.app{min-height:100vh;background:#0a0a0a;color:#fff;font-family:Inter,-apple-system,BlinkMacSystemFont,Segoe UI,sans-serif;display:flex;flex-direction:column;position:relative;overflow:hidden}.app:before{content:"";position:fixed;top:0;left:0;right:0;bottom:0;background:radial-gradient(ellipse at center,rgba(255,255,255,.03) 0%,transparent 70%);pointer-events:none;z-index:0}.header{position:fixed;top:0;left:0;right:0;padding:2rem 3rem;display:flex;justify-content:flex-end;z-index:100}.github-link{display:flex;align-items:center;gap:.5rem;color:#888;text-decoration:none;font-size:.9rem;font-weight:500;transition:all .3s cubic-bezier(.4,0,.2,1);letter-spacing:.02em}.github-link:hover{color:#fff;transform:translateY(-1px)}.github-link svg{transition:transform .3s cubic-bezier(.4,0,.2,1)}.github-link:hover svg{transform:rotate(360deg)}.main{flex:1;display:flex;align-items:center;justify-content:center;position:relative;z-index:1;padding:2rem}.content{max-width:800px;width:100%;text-align:center}.coming-soon{font-family:JetBrains Mono,Fira Code,Courier New,monospace;font-size:clamp(2rem,6vw,4rem);font-weight:400;letter-spacing:.02em;color:#fff;display:inline-block}.cursor{display:inline-block;color:#888;animation:blink 1s step-end infinite;margin-left:2px}@keyframes blink{0%,50%{opacity:1}51%,to{opacity:0}}.footer{position:fixed;bottom:0;left:0;right:0;padding:2rem 3rem;z-index:100}.footer-line{height:1px;background:linear-gradient(90deg,transparent 0%,#222 50%,transparent 100%)}@media (max-width: 768px){.header,.footer{padding:1.5rem 2rem}}@media (max-width: 480px){.header,.footer{padding:1rem 1.5rem}.main{padding:1.5rem}}@media (prefers-reduced-motion: no-preference){.app{animation:fadeIn .5s ease-out}}@keyframes fadeIn{0%{opacity:0}to{opacity:1}}
